Fang Kun, a graduate student in the Department of Archeology at Qinchuan University, was helping to recover cultural relics lost overseas when he discovered that a tomb in Yin Village, Bailuyuan, might be an unknown high-level imperial tomb. His mentor Zan Maochang took him to Bailuyuan for field investigation, but he accidentally lost his life. Fang Kun followed his mentor's last wish and grew up to be an archaeological team member. The unknown tomb in Yin Village attracted the attention of the archaeological community. Fang Kun was invited to participate in the investigation and reunited with his former lover Luo Qing, who had become the archaeological team leader. Fang Kun reiterated his speculations at the time, which aroused controversy and concern, and also aroused the covetousness of cultural relic criminals.
